Output ef8d548a00aecbf9bc0fe42a8df08cd28d100701b5e1a8014235a91c82d4b943:0

value
11818379
script pubkey
OP_HASH160 OP_PUSHBYTES_20 696c37a9a3a312e3659ecca7dd44ee1ae9ae1505 OP_EQUAL
address
3BJSWmKaAobLyJama4XNpXn1hsYn3qbyCx
transaction
ef8d548a00aecbf9bc0fe42a8df08cd28d100701b5e1a8014235a91c82d4b943
confirmations
327669
spent
true